Timmins_Jimmy 12-30-2019 08:22 AM

Yes there is a way,
I have used 2" receiver tube from Princess auto,
Made 4 holes bolted the tubes into frame and then added D ring and shackles to it...
When making the 4 holes I lined everything up marked and drilled,
When doing the holes for the Air dampener i kept the threaded part in the frame and just added a nut and washer to it from the inside of the receiver tube.
I think i used 12-14 inch receiver tubes... and stock D rings and shackles...
